2003 Senate Joint Resolution 57
ENROLLED JOINT RESOLUTION
Relating to: the life and public service of 1st Lieutenant Jeremy Lee Wolfe.
Whereas, 1st Lieutenant Jeremy Lee Wolfe was born on August 16, 1976, in Menomonie, Wisconsin, and died on November 15, 2003, while transporting soldiers in a helicopter from Tall Afar to Mosul, Iraq; and
Whereas, 1st Lieutenant Wolfe served with distinction and honor as a platoon leader in Alpha Company, 4-101st Aviation Regiment in Tall Afar, Iraq; and
Whereas, 1st Lieutenant Wolfe was a loving husband to Christine and a devoted son to David (Butch) Wolfe and Jane Utpadel; and
Whereas, 1st Lieutenant Wolfe accumulated an impressive list of accomplishments and awards throughout his service in the 25th Infantry Division at the Schofield Barracks in Hawaii, including the Ranger Tab and Air Assault Badge; and
Whereas, 1st Lieutenant Wolfe was awarded the Bronze Star Medal and the Purple Heart after making the ultimate sacrifice for his country; and
Whereas, 1st Lieutenant Wolfe will always be remembered for his bravery, courage, and love of family and friends; now, therefore, be it
Resolved by the senate, the assembly concurring, That the members of the Wisconsin legislature hereby commend the life of 1st Lieutenant Jeremy Lee Wolfe, express their sorrow in his death, and extend their condolences to his family and friends; and, be it further
Resolved, That the senate chief clerk shall provide copies of this joint resolution to 1st Lieutenant Jeremy Lee Wolfe's wife, Christine Tadeo, of Honolulu, Hawaii, and to his father and mother.
